Our Proven Repair Process

We believe you deserve to know exactly what’s happening with your vehicle every step of the way.

1. Initial Consultation

We start with a real conversation. We'll assess whether your vehicle is repairable, walk you through your insurance vs. out-of-pocket options, and handle the paperwork, so you're never left guessing what comes next.

2. Vehicle Drop-Off

A Repair Specialist personally checks in your vehicle, documents every detail, and walks you through what we found, including anything unrelated to the current damage. We also sort out your rental so you're never stranded.

3. Blueprinting

Before we touch anything, we dig deep. We scan, disassemble, and photograph your vehicle to uncover every issue, not just the obvious ones. We review manufacturer repair procedures, confirm the plan with you, and don't order a single part until you've approved it.

4. Vehicle Repair

We start from the ground up, frame and structure first, then body, mechanical, and suspension. Every stage passes a quality control inspection before we move forward, and we keep you updated along the way.

5. Refinishing

This is where the magic happens. We use computerized color matching to blend your paint perfectly, then apply primer, color, and clear coats by hand. We finish with sanding, buffing, and polishing until it looks like nothing ever happened.

6. Reassembly

Every lamp, molding, grill, and trim piece goes back exactly as it should. Nothing rushed, nothing skipped, and another quality check before we move on.

7. Mechanical, Diagnostics & Calibrations

We run full mechanical inspections, alignments, and all required system calibrations. A post-repair diagnostic scan and real-world road test confirm your vehicle isn't just looking good, it's performing perfectly.

8. Prep for Delivery

Your car gets the full treatment: hand-washed exterior, clean windows and wheels, vacuumed interior, and a hand-glaze on every painted surface. We want your first impression to be a great one.

9. Quality Assurance

Before we call you, a Repair Specialist does one final walk-through against your repair order from top to bottom. Only when everything checks out do we give it the green light.

10. On-Time Delivery

We coordinate pickup around your schedule. When you arrive, your Repair Specialist walks you through everything we did, explains how to care for your vehicle, and covers your Lifetime Warranty. We don't consider the job done until every last question is answered.

OEM (Original Equipment Manufacturer) parts are made by your vehicle’s manufacturer. They are identical to the parts your car was built with. Aftermarket parts are made by a third party. 

While some are acceptable, OEM parts are proven to offer better fit, safety, and finish, which is why we advocate for their use. According to the Insurance Information Institute, using OEM parts is often critical for ensuring safety systems function as designed.

PDR is a technique used to remove minor dents and dings, commonly from hail damage, without disturbing your car's factory paint. Our specialists use special tools to gently massage the metal back to its original shape from behind the panel. It’s an ideal solution when the paint is not cracked or broken.

Yes. We use a computerized paint-matching system that analyzes your vehicle's exact paint code. We then mix the paint in-house and use advanced blending techniques to feather the new paint into the existing finish, creating a transition that is invisible to the eye.

Yes, and this is a critical safety step that many shops overlook. Your vehicle’s Advanced Driver-Assistance Systems (ADAS), like lane-keeping assist and emergency braking, rely on cameras mounted to the windshield. 

The National Highway Traffic Safety Administration (NHTSA) emphasizes that recalibration is essential after a replacement to ensure these systems function correctly. We perform this service in-house.

Yes, you can. In Oklahoma and across the United States, it is your legal right to choose the repair shop that you trust. Insurance companies often have "direct repair programs" with certain shops, but you are never obligated to use them. We work with all insurance companies and are happy to manage your claim here.

An I-CAR Gold Class designation means our technicians have completed extensive, ongoing training to stay up-to-date on the latest vehicle technology and repair procedures. 

According to I-CAR, only about 20% of collision repair shops in the U.S. achieve this high standard, which signifies a commitment to safe, quality repairs.

Established in 1929 as a premier residential enclave, Nichols Hills is widely regarded as the most prestigious “city within a city” in the Oklahoma City metropolitan area. Conceived by developer G.A.

Nichols, the community was master-planned with winding, tree-lined streets and expansive greenbelts designed to offer a more scenic, European-inspired alternative to the standard urban grid. This architectural heritage is defined by its stunning collection of sprawling estates and meticulously manicured gardens, creating an atmosphere of timeless elegance and quiet sophistication in the heart of the capital.

Today, Nichols Hills is a high-energy hub for luxury commerce and refined living, centered around the upscale boutiques and gourmet dining of Nichols Hills Plaza and Classen Curve. While the city maintains its own independent government and top-tier municipal services, it remains seamlessly integrated into the cultural fabric of the region.

By blending its historic reputation for exclusivity with a modern, walkable lifestyle and proximity to the city’s finest amenities, Nichols Hills continues to stand as a premier cornerstone of Oklahoma’s residential and economic landscape.
